
1905 FIELD MARSHAL Sir John French, commanded B.E.F. WWI letter to Sir Frederick Ponsonby the Kings Assistant Private Secretary, , from Government House, Farnborough, Hants.
"Feb 20 1905/My dear Ponsonby, Many thanks for your letter 17th which I only got this morning. I wrote you Saturday to Knolley's & asked him to express my warm gratitude to His Majesty. Will you please accept my warmest thanks for all the trouble you have taken in this matter. yours Sincerely/John French"
This was regarding Lord Esher's son Lt Maurice Brett, who served as French's ADC.
